Flicker Noise in a Model of Coevolving Biological Populations

We present long Monte Carlo simulations of a simple model of biological macroevolution in which births, deaths, and mutational changes in the genome take place at the level of individual organisms. The model displays punctuated equilibria and flicker noise with a l/f-like power spectrum, consistent with some current theories of evolutionary dynamics.
